Which of the following external characters help in differentiating a male cockroach from a female one? 

  1. Abdominal segments

  2. Anal cerci

  3. Anal styles

  4. Antennae

Reveal answer Fill a bubble to check yourself
C Correct answer
Explanation

Anal style are a pair of thread like appendages arising from the 9th segment of the male cockroaches. They are characteristic feature of male cockroaches and help in copulation.

So, the correct option is 'Anal Styles'.

Select the correct match

  1. Human- kidney, sebaceous glands, tear glands

  2. Earth worm- pharyngeal, integumentary, septal nephridia

  3. Cockroach- malphigian tubules, enteric caeca

  4. Frog- kidney, skin, buccal epithelium

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ation
A) In humans, kidney and sebaceous glands are excretory organs but tear glands play no role in excretion.
B) According to the position in the body, the nephridia of earthworm are divided into three types :
1) Pharyngeal nephridia
2) Integumentary nephridia
3) Septal nephridia.
C) In cockroach, the malpighian tubules are major excretory organs but enteric caeca play role in digestion by the release of digestive enzymes at the junction of foregut and midgut.
D) In the frog, Kidney plays part in excretion, while Skin and buccal epithelium play important role in the respiratory process.
So, the correct match is 'Earthworm - Pharyngeal, integumentary, septal nephridia'.

The mouth parts of Anopheles are adapted to

  1. Biting and chewing type feeding

  2. Piercing and sucking type feeding

  3. Chewing type feeding

  4. Sucking type feeding

Reveal answer Fill a bubble to check yourself
B Correct answer
Explanation

 Female mosquito have mouthparts that pierce food items to enable sucking of internal fluids. In female mosquitoes, all mouthparts are elongated. The labium encloses all other mouthparts like a sheath. The labrum forms the main feeding tube, through which blood is sucked. Paired mandibles and maxillae are present, together forming the stylet, which is used to pierce an animal's skin. During piercing, the labium remains outside the food item's skin, folding away from the stylet. Saliva containing anticoagulants, is injected into the food item and blood sucked out, each through different tubes.

So, the correct option is B. ( Piercing and Sucking type )

Larva of Bonellia settling near proboscis of adult female develops into male due to.

  1. Substances secreted by proboscis

  2. Electrolytes in water

  3. Oxygen in environment

  4. Carbon dioxide in environment

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ation
Baltzer showed that if a Bonellia larva settles on the seafloor, it becomes a female. However, should a larva land on a female's proboscis (which apparently emits chemical signals that attract the larva), it enters the female's mouth, migrates into her uterus, and differentiates into a male. Thus, if a larva lands on the seafloor, it becomes female; if it settles on a proboscis, it becomes male.

So, the correct answer is 'Substances secreted by proboscis'.

An open circulatory system occurs in the

  1. Reptiles

  2. Birds

  3. Insects

  4. Annelids

Reveal answer Fill a bubble to check yourself
C Correct answer
Explanation

An open circulatory system describes a system where blood and interstitial fluid (fluid found between cells in the body) are allowed to mix in an organism. Organisms that have an open circulatory system don't have true blood since it is mixed with other fluids. The blood in these organisms is defined as haemolymph. Two of the largest phyla in the world, arthropoda and mollusca, have an open circulatory system. Arthropods include most insects and sea organisms like crabs and lobsters. Molluscs are organisms with two shells that are hinged together. Examples include clams and oysters. However, not all molluscs have an open circulatory system. Two major members of the mollusc family, octopus and squid, have a closed circulatory system.

Circulatory system in cockroach is 

  1. Open

  2. Closed

  3. Semi-open

  4. Sometimes open and sometimes closed

Reveal answer Fill a bubble to check yourself
A Correct answer
Explanation

Insects have an open circulatory system, which differs in both structure and function from the closed circulatory system found in humans and other vertebrates. In an open system, blood (usually called haemolymph) flows freely within body cavities, where it makes direct contact with all internal tissues and organs.
